Raise the self employed covid grant from 40% to 80% to match the furlough scheme

Rejected 10 signatures

What the petition asks

To support the UK Self Employed businesses fairly and inline with the current furlough scheme which offers 80% of salary. The self employed scheme only offers 40% of your average salary, which for most of us is not enough to live off. While we are forced to close adequate support should be offered.
For me Personally, both myself and my partner are self employed. My partner only went self employed in March 2020 and therefore is not eligible for support. This leaves us in a very vulnerable position while we are not able to work due to current lockdown conditions. Having access to only the extended self employed scheme at 40% will mean that we are not able to pay our bills and will push us into hardship. As the furlough scheme still offers 80% it seems unjust that we are only offered 40%

Why it was rejected

There was already a petition about this issue. Duplicates are rejected so signatures collect in one place.
